Card 1
Past.

Two of Pentacles (Reversed)
Card Description.

A person holding a pentacle in each hand doing a balancing act, it can also be seen as an act of juggling. The reversed figure eight lying on its side connecting and enveloping the two Pentacles. In the background are two ships passing.

Meaning: “Balance/duality”

This card signifies gaiety and recreation. But, in new projects or planned projects, predicts some difficulty to establish financial security and stability. It explains how you would need to manage the finances. Clearly with preponderance and careful planning. You may need to play one project of against the other, or invest most of your resources and then struggle to keep the wolves from the door. This card also indicate some written instruction or messages and news, likely legal. These are likely to be obstacles, trouble and agitation.

Reversed
Forced enjoyment, lack of financial stability. Clumsy financial management. Bad news and written messages (legal notices). Trouble, doubt and worries.


Your financial planning and implementation, lacks the proper balance. The troubles ahead are not calculated risks. You put yourself in such a vulnerable position that you may start receiving legal notices and may expect legal action against you. The resources you have, are insufficient to be able to finance and maintain the project you are in or are planning. Your ability to handle more than one thing at a time is doubtful and most probably ill-conceived.  Find your balance and maintain your status quo, rather than losing more than you should.

Card 2
Present
Five of Wands (Upright)


Card Description.
On a beach are five young men with Wands, engaged in a training session or mock fight.

Meaning: “A test of skill”
The five of Wands denotes a time of uncertainty. The testing of your skill, abilities and determination. During this time it seems as if everything you do is an uphill battle, it’s a time in which obstacles needs to be overcome to achieve anything worthwhile. The card also symbolizes the fight for wealth and opulence. Your riches and gains will not fall into your lap, you need to work hard and fight your opposition to attain it.

Upright:
Uncertainty, fight for wealth and fortune, competition. Planning and strategizing.


You are or have entered a time in which you are not really sure what to do; it’s an area you haven’t explored before. In this sense you have to learn as you go. There is strenuous opposition around you. Therefore it makes it so much harder to achieve your goals. One thing is sure, that when you have fought the good battle, you will be armed with knowledge, understanding and power. When others get to the point you are now, they too will fight you for that portion you achieved. With your experience and knowledge you will be able to fight back victoriously. But remember, the most important thing never to forget, is that this is also a time of planning and strategizing to retain your agility.

Card 3
Future

The Lovers.
Meditation.

The primary message of this card is the union between a man and a woman as in the act of marriage or hand-fasting. However it continues to point to the union of two separate facets within ourselves. This, not as in the Chariot, where opposing characteristics are described, but more the blending of the male and female aspect within each of us, no matter which sex we are or sexual orientation. It also brings to consideration that we are all subject to the vices of men and woman, and how to deal with temptations.

The red mound, auspiciously placed between the man and woman, reminds to earlier renditions of this card, where we find two women, the theme being that of choice or temptation.

In early Renaissance decks, this card was called simply Love. These were based on betrothal portraits with a blindfolded Cupid. The blindfold of Cupid reminded of his indiscriminate and disruptive nature. These qualities was then safely contained by the blindfold and vows of marriage. The Cary-Yale Visconti Lovers also included a small dog as seen on the Fool card, a common symbol of fidelity. With the birth of the Tarot of Marseilles, the title became “the Lovers” and we find a fourth figure added to the card, possibly a priest performing the ceremony.

On Jean Noblet Lovers card, produced later than Jacques Veville, the priest was transformed to another woman, who becomes a second choice for the man as central figure.

Here we see the man has a choice between virtue and sensuality with one woman crowned with a Laurel wreath and the other with flowers, Cupid was still blindfolded, but in subsequent decks, the blindfold was dropped and love became a conscious choice.

The Raider Waite deck shows a single angel poring influence on the two naked figures, with the Sun, reminding us of the possibility that the union is blessed and instituted by God.

Upright.
Love, union, marriage. It also signifies a choice you need to make between spiritual or sensual and between intuition and reason.

THE TWO’S
Looking at these cards, we can see the intrinsic message of “balance and dualities”. Widening our perspective, we look at the Major Arcanum card ruling all the Two’s, being the High-Priestess. We look at either obtaining balance, or having a rollercoaster of up’s and down’s.

With the Ace’s we find the first spark, thought, idea. In the two’s we now add the next step. To a large extend we say we now receive, direction in our act or thought process. The first practicall application to our initial thought.

However, we cannot only see these cards as the direction. Looking at them, we need to consider the joining of two seperate forces, the possible divition of a single entity, or the normal positive and the appropriate negative force working against what we perceive as a good influence. Each card displayes a prominent message, and we can also see which of them pertains to an individual  or corresponding part of a person’s life.

Looking at the symbolism of each card. Swords has a lot more Water than Air! We also see a crescent Moon, linking to the High Priestess. Two of Cups, the woman has a stronger link to the High-Priestess, the man, is dressed as the Fool? The two Cups has a square base each, of which we can only see two sides.

Pentacles, has the Infinity symbol, with a Pentacle in each loop. The display of the ever changing financial situation we find ourselves in? In understanding this, how much is enough money? You can be a beggar, but have enough, or a millionaire and never have enough? Look at the sea behind the “jester”, it’s stormy and not stable at all.

Moving on to the Wands. The very first striking symbolism, is the lily and rose, this is a direct link to the Magician. We also see, the person, the Wands and the Globe are stable and “fixed”. One in hand, the other attached to a solid structure. This card primarily denotes the possibility of expansion, from a fixed profile to a more variable mindset.
